From 71536eb4122c78ccf610531c86b86e86fb5b16ac Mon Sep 17 00:00:00 2001 From: Max Kellermann Date: Sat, 8 Oct 2011 15:37:47 +0200 Subject: decoder/wavpack: don't call WavpackGetMode() twice Use local variable "is_float". --- src/decoder/wavpack_decoder_plugin.c |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) (limited to 'src/decoder/wavpack_decoder_plugin.c') diff --git a/src/decoder/wavpack_decoder_plugin.c b/src/decoder/wavpack_decoder_plugin.c index 24d0c1703..61026842b 100644 --- a/src/decoder/wavpack_decoder_plugin.c +++ b/src/decoder/wavpack_decoder_plugin.c @@ -176,7 +176,7 @@ wavpack_decode(struct decoder *decoder, WavpackContext *wpc, bool can_seek) return; } - if ((WavpackGetMode(wpc) & MODE_FLOAT) == MODE_FLOAT) { + if (is_float) { format_samples = format_samples_float; } else { format_samples = format_samples_int; -- cgit v1.2.3